Instance Studies: Successful Water Technology Startups
Many water Technology start-ups have actually emerged as leaders in resolving global water obstacles via cutting-edge strategies. One significant instance is Xylem, which concentrates on water analytics and smart facilities to maximize water use and decrease waste. Their solutions have been carried out in numerous municipalities, demonstrating considerable renovations in water administration performance.One more successful startup, No Mass Water, has created solar-powered hydropanels that remove water vapor from the air, supplying lasting alcohol consumption water in arid regions. Water Technology Startups. This Technology has actually been released in numerous countries, guaranteeing areas have accessibility to tidy water
AquaVenture Holdings runs a varied profile of water-as-a-service options, dealing with water deficiency through desalination and wastewater therapy. Their tasks have shown essential in regions dealing with extreme water shortages, showcasing the potential of innovative water technologies to create long-term, favorable effects. These case researches highlight the transformative possibility of startups in the water Technology industry.

Utilizing data analytics is necessary for improving performance in water monitoring. Water Technology startups are increasingly using advanced analytics to optimize source appropriation and minimize waste. By assessing information from different resources, these startups can recognize patterns and patterns that inform much better decision-making. Predictive analytics can forecast water demand, enabling utilities to adjust supply accordingly, thus reducing surpluses and shortages. Additionally, real-time data processing makes it possible for the immediate discovery of leaks and inefficiencies within circulation systems, significantly lowering operational prices. Additionally, data-driven insights encourage stakeholders to carry out targeted preservation approaches, promoting lasting methods. Although advancement in water Technology holds immense potential for dealing with global challenges, start-ups in this field often face considerable funding and investment difficulties. Several capitalists remain cautious, perceiving the water industry as high-risk because of its complicated regulatory landscape and long development timelines. In addition, startups typically have a hard time to demonstrate instant success, which can prevent potential backers. Typical equity capital may forget water innovation, favoring industries with quicker returns, such as tech get more info or durable goods. Protecting gives and government funding can be affordable and lengthy, further complicating financial security.
